Bug description:
It would be nice if DC++ can exclude certain file extensions like it
does for hidden folders and prevent them from being hashed.
DC++ will often take the file lock to hash incomplete files, which
happens often when a download from a external program is stalled, and
causes problems when trying to continue the download.
